Siblings who bicker and squabble? Now there is something new! When this well known brother and sister duo decide to explore the woods without their parents' permission, they run into a sweetie of a Top Chef who delights and dabbles in the art of confection. Silly, starving and hungry to create a new dish, this crazy kitchen witch tries to turn Hansel into her next meal, only to find that some things are best left uneaten.
